It fires when any read replica falls more than 90 seconds behind the primary. From a security standpoint this matters because audit queries run against replicas; sustained lag means audit views may not reflect recent privilege changes. Do not silence the alarm without recording a justification, and always verify whether access reviews ran during the lag window. Escalation contacts and the alarm's tuning history are documented on the internal page below.

dashboard of yagep-tajop = https://jira.tolvaqsys.internal/browse/pages/pages/browse

Night-shift staff: Floor 4 of the Tellhaven Building opens this week. After 21:00, access is via the rear stairwell only; the lifts are locked out overnight during the settling period. Complete a walk-through of the new floor once per shift and log it. The stairwell keypad accepts the code below.

badge for yahop-fawep: bdg-XBKXI-68071

Hey — handing over the MatchForge GC pause investigation. Short version: young-gen pauses spike during peak matching, nothing points to hostile input, but you'll want to verify the heap dump handling yourself since dumps may contain session tokens. Pause graphs and my scrubbing notes are all collected on the dashboard page here.

wiki page, bagef-yajof: https://sentry.sivrelcloud.corp/board

Approvals — Audio Waveform Preview (Sondrel Player). Release requires sign-off before the preview renderer ships to production, since it touches the shared decode pool. Checklist: load test at 2x peak, verify fallback to static thumbnails, confirm accessibility review is complete. The release manager may not self-approve. Final sign-off authority for this component rests with the person named below.

signatory, yahog-badug: Quenix Ulaael